1. Morris County Woman’s Body Unclaimed: Did You Know Her? (patch.com) — Morristown-area readers are being asked to help identify relatives of Brooke A. Woodcock, a 72-year-old woman who recently died in Pennsylvania and whose body remains unclaimed. Officials say she was likely born in Morristown, had family roots in the town, and married there, and they hope someone locally may know surviving relatives who can come forward.    

2. Morristown Non-Profit Awarded Grant From Local Foundation (patch.com) — Market Street Mission in Morristown has received a new grant from the Morristown-based F. M. Kirby Foundation to bolster its daily services for people in crisis. The funding will help sustain free meals, men’s emergency shelter, and long-term addiction recovery programs that have supported local residents for decades.

Morris County launches traveling mural for America's 250th anniversary (wrnjradio.com) — Morris County has kicked off an interactive traveling mural celebrating 250 years of local history, first unveiled at Morristown National Historical Park. The mural will tour the county, inviting residents to help paint sections at stops like Chatham’s Fishawack Festival and the Morris County Library, turning the artwork into a shared community project.

Free summer concerts in North Jersey — Where to hear live music (dailyrecord.com) — Free outdoor music and dance events are coming to downtown Morristown this summer, with Mayo Performing Arts Center hosting Bollywood, country line dancing, and Salsa at Sunset at Pioneer Plaza and Vail Mansion Plaza. The roundup also highlights similar no-cost concert series in Mahwah, Wayne, Hackensack, Denville, and Fort Lee if you’re up for a short drive.    

5. 2026 Morristown Jazz & Blues Festival to Take Place August 15th (newjerseystage.com) — Morristown’s free Jazz & Blues Festival returns to the Green on Saturday, August 15, 2026, with music running from noon to 10 p.m. Mayor Tim Dougherty’s announced lineup features the James Langton New York All-Star Big Band, Richard Baratta’s Latin/jazz septet, LaBamba and the Hubcaps, and rising blues vocalist Dylan Triplett.
